Product description Helping photographers learn, understand, and master a powerful slideshow creation program is the subject of the second edition of The Official Photodex Guide to ProShow 4 from Cengage Course Tech.This is an all-encompassing guide designed to cover all aspects of converting your photographs into rich, dynamic slideshows. Pairing motion effects, graphics, text, and sound, this program avails a host of media types to accentuate how photographs are showcased. This publication, which includes a CD-ROM containing example files, is authored by James Karney and reviews the beginning stages of working with ProShow 4 all the way through how to export and refine the look of your multimedia slideshows for playback on the web and other mediums. - Chapter List
- Introduction
Chapter 1 - ProShow Fundamentals-a World of Sight, Sound, and Motion Chapter 2 - Beyond Basics-It's All About Time Chapter 3 - Frames, Motion, and the Layered Look Chapter 4 - Adding and Editing Soundtracks Chapter 5 - Caption Fundamentals: More Than Just a Way with Words Chapter 6 - Getting Fancy: Advanced Caption Tools and Keyframing Basics Chapter 7 - Advanced Motion Effects Using Keyframes Chapter 8 - Adjustment Effects and Advanced Editing Chapter 9 - Advanced Layer Techniques: Masks, Vignettes, and Chroma Key Chapter 10 - Templates and Live Shows Chapter 11 - Creating Menus and Branding Shows Chapter 12 - Getting the Story Out Chapter 13 - ProShow and the Web Appendix A - ProShow Keyboard Shortcuts Appendix B - Product Comparison Chart Index Table of Contents
